Job Details
Responsibilities:
As a Senior FP&A Manager, you will:
1. Lead the financial planning, budgeting, and forecasting processes across the organization, ensuring alignment with strategic objectives.
2. Develop and maintain sophisticated financial models to support decision making, business planning, and performance tracking.
3. Utilize Hyperion for financial reporting and analysis, enhancing its use and capabilities within the organization.
4. Drive the implementation and optimization of SaaS solutions for financial management, ensuring seamless integration with existing systems and processes.
5.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to provide detailed financial analysis, identifying trends, risks, and opportunities.
6. Present financial insights and recommendations to senior leadership, influencing strategic decisions.
7. Stay abreast with the latest trends in Fintech, leveraging them to enhance financial operations and performance.
Qualifications:
The ideal candidate for the Senior FP&A Manager position will have:
1. A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, or a related field. An MBA or equivalent is preferred.
2. A minimum of 5 years of experience in a similar role, with a strong emphasis on financial planning and analysis.
3. Proven expertise in Fintech, SaaS, Financial Modeling, Hyperion, and Financial Analysis.
4. Strong financial acumen, with the ability to develop and interpret complex financial models.
5.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to derive actionable insights from financial data.
6. Excellent communication and presentation skills, with the ability to effectively convey financial information to non-financial stakeholders.
7. Strong leadership skills, with the ability to influence strategic decisions and drive organizational growth.
8. A proactive approach, with the ability to anticipate and respond to business needs in a timely and efficient manner.
9.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el, and other financial software.
10. A professional certification such as CFA, CPA, or equivalent is highly desirable.
